Studies reveal that dentists that finished from various countries, and even from various oral colleges in one country, might make various medical choices for the exact same professional problem. For instance, dental experts that graduated from Israeli dental colleges may advise the elimination of asymptomatic affected third molar (wisdom teeth) regularly than dentists that finished from Latin American or Eastern European oral institutions.


The British Dental Professionals Act of 1878 and the 1879 Dental experts Register restricted the title of "dental practitioner" and "oral specialist" to certified and signed up experts. Nevertheless, others could lawfully explain themselves as "dental specialists" or "dental specialists". The practice of dental care in the United Kingdom came to be completely regulated with the 1921 Dentists Act, which needed the registration of anyone practicing dentistry.


Dental experts in the United Kingdom are currently managed by the General Dental Council. In many countries, dental professionals generally total between five and 8 years of post-secondary education before practicing. Though not compulsory, several dentists pick to complete a teaching fellowship or residency focusing on details hop over to here aspects of dental care after they have obtained their dental degree.

Forensic odontology The event and usage of oral evidence in legislation. This might be carried out by any type of dental expert with experience or training in this field. The function of the forensic dental expert is mainly paperwork and confirmation of identification. Geriatric dental care or geriodontics The distribution of oral care to older grownups including the diagnosis, prevention, and therapy of troubles connected with typical aging and age-related diseases as part of an interdisciplinary team with other healthcare experts.




Dental and maxillofacial radiology The research and radiologic interpretation of oral and maxillofacial illness. Oral and maxillofacial surgery (likewise called dental surgery) Removals, implants, and surgery of the jaws, mouth and face. Oral biology Research study in dental and craniofacial biology Oral Implantology The art and science of changing extracted teeth with dental implants.
